Breaking Barriers: How English Conquered the Elite 800m Circuit

Irish athletics has long produced legendary milers, but the highly volatile 800m event requires a rare blend of raw speed and tactical intuition. Mark English has consistently proven he belongs in this elite company. Over his career, English has transitioned from a promising European medalist to a seasoned global threat, routinely going head-to-head with dominant Kenyan and American middle-distance powerhouses.

His breakthrough performances on the Diamond League circuit have redefined what is possible for Irish runners. By consistently dipping under the 1:45 barrier—headlined by his stunning Irish national record of 1:44.23—English proved that tactical patience can triumph over pure front-running speed. His signature late-race kick has become a nightmare for competitors on the final bend, turning high-stakes Diamond League meets into historic showcases for Irish fans worldwide.

Chasing Points: How to Watch the 2026 Diamond League Live

For fans tracking English's journey through the 2026 Diamond League calendar, understanding the qualifying structure is crucial. Athletes accumulate points across 14 series meets, with the top point-scorers earning a ticket to the prestigious Diamond League Final.

Keeping up with English's races in 2026 is simple for global viewers:



  • United Kingdom & Ireland: Live coverage is broadcast primarily via BBC Sport (interactive services and BBC iPlayer) and Virgin Media for select major European meets.
  • United States: NBC Sports holds the broadcasting rights, with live streams available on Peacock.
  • International Markets: The official Wanda Diamond League YouTube channel provides live, geoblocked streams in territories without exclusive broadcast rights.
  • Live Timing: Real-time splits and official results can be tracked via the official Wanda Diamond League App.
